#aed5e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aed5e4 is composed of 68.2% red, 83.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.7%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 196.7 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 78.8%. #aed5e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5dabc9.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#aed5e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020607 is the darkest color, while #f8f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#aed5e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7cacb is the less saturated color, while #95e0fd is the most saturated one.
